REMLINGER, Paul

1 entries
  • 14034

Le passage du virus rabique à travers les filtres.

Ann. Inst. Pasteur, 17, 834-849, 1903.

By demonstrating that the rabies organism is filterable Remlinger proved that rabies is a virus. The rabies virus was the second virus causing disease in humans to be identified. Remlinger made his discovery by following Walter Reed's technique used to identify the yellow fever virus, published by Reed in 1902.
